Bug description:
repsnapper currently FTBFS on Yakkety with the message "replace abs()
with std::abs() for gcc6 compatibility".
Building with GCC 6 fails with "call of overloaded ‘abs(double)’ is
ambiguous" - for some reason only on PowerPC and PPC64.
